Position : Health Care Program Manager

Description :


Business Unit: GE Infrastructure, Transportation
Function: Human Resources
Location: Erie, PA
Job #: 805278
Posted: Apr 07, 2008 Responsibilities

-Provide strategic leadership for all GE Transportation health programs with regards to health care plans, disability (including personal and workers compensation), drug free work place, on-site medical, on-site fitness center and prevention/wellness programs.

-Drive programs with focus on controlling health care costs, improving health and productivity of employees, employee satisfaction, quality of health care and assuring compliance.

-Establish and continually assure comprehensive and accurate data acquisition and analysis to identify trend drivers.

-Develop and implement effective initiatives to control these trends.

-Interact with GE Transportation, GE Infrastructure and GE Corporate leaders as key interface for GE Transportation Health Care. Support corporate synergy initiatives with GE Healthcare business.

-Create and communicate business health care strategy to management and employees.

-Ensure coordination and support across all business components including, but not limited to, Human Resources, Benefits, Medical, Employee communications, Business Development (acquisitions and divestitures), Workers Compensation, Union Relations, Environmental Health & Safety, Operating Management.

-Coordinate with GE Infrastructure and GE Corporate on health care related issues and projects, including participation and/or leadership on company wide teams.

-Oversee GE role in visible and/or strategic health care issues at the local and state level.
Qualifications

-Bachelors degree in business, finance, or a healthcare related field from an accredited university or college.

Desired

-Masters degree in health care related field

-Health Care administration/medical background

-Demonstrated project management and quality improvement ability

-Prior experience/expertise in performing financial/root cause analysis

-Six Sigma Black Belt or Green Belt certification

-Strong oral and written communication skills

-Strong interpersonal and leadership skills including managing direct reports

-Ability to successfully interact with all levels of an organization

-Demonstrated facilitation skills

-Experience successfully operating in a matrix organization
